The order of the numbers will be <your country’s exit code> + 1 (U.S. country code) + <area code> + <7-digit local phone number>. If you were in Japan and calling the local number 555-5555 with a 718 area code in New York City, you would dial 010-1-718-555-5555. 6. Dial the number and wait for the call to be connected.

To call or text a foreign telephone number you must use the international prefix of the country you are dialing from. Also known as international direct dialing (IDD) codes or exit codes, these prefixes are set to redirect calls or text messages to phone numbers registered in other countries. These all start with +2 codes for international phone number dialling. +3 and +4 cover Europe; that means that most countries in this region can be reached on international numbers beginning with either +3 or +4. Pick up the handset, then dial '011' followed by the country code and …The two most common codes are '00' and '011'. The exit code is sometimes referred to as the International Access Code or the International Direct Dialing (IDD) code. Country Code. This code identifies the home country of the number that you are calling.
